Government Accountability Office, Procedures and Practices for Legal Decisions and Opinions (2006)
“ OGC strives to produce thorough, well-researched, and well-reasoned decisions and opinions, informed by agency explanation of pertinent facts and its views on the law, which respect the difficult judgments Congress must make concerning the use of the nation’s resources, the rights and obligations of the accountable officers of the government, and the roles and responsibilities of coordinate branches of our government. ”
